We first heard producers were putting together a musical version of the Sleepless In Seattle back in 2009.
They originally set out to have the live show release in 2010, then it was pushed back to this summer, and NOW it’s been delayed just a little longer.
Why? A rep for the Pasadena Playhouse (where the show was is set to premiere) says the Tom Hanks / Meg Ryan movie-turned-musical needs more time to “get it right”. He says:

“Our belief in that, and our desire to get it right led us to the wise decision to give this project additional time for further creative development. We strongly believe that this will serve all involved, including most importantly our audiences.”
